Man arrested in connection with Daniel Khalife alleged prison escape

Individual, who is not a member of staff at HMP Wandsworth, bailed until late April

A 24-year-old man has been arrested on suspicion of assisting an offender in connection with the alleged escape of Daniel Khalife from HMP Wandsworth.

The man, who was arrested at an address in east London on Wednesday by the Metropolitan police’s counter-terrorism command, is not a member of staff at the prison, the force said. He has been bailed until late April.
